#19ba24 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#19ba24 is composed of 9.8% red, 72.9%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 80.6%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 124.1 degrees, a saturation of 76.3% and a lightness of 41.4%. #19ba24 color hex could be obtained by blending #32ff48 with #007500. Closest websafe color is: #00cc33.

#19ba24 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#19ba24 has RGB values of R:25, G:186, B:36 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0, Y:0.81,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 1686052.
